Job Description
Mail:- [Confidential Information]
Quality Assurance (QA) professional ensures that products or services meet established quality and performance standards before they reach the user. They design testing procedures, identify and document defects, and collaborate with cross-functional teams to deliver reliable, bug-free software.Key ResponsibilitiesTest Design: Review project requirements and user stories to create comprehensive test plans and cases.Execution: Perform manual and automated testing to evaluate software functionality, usability, and performance.Defect Tracking: Log, document, and track bugs using tools like Jira or Bugzilla.Collaboration: Work closely with developers to explain reproduction steps, isolate errors, and verify bug fixes.Quality Assurance: Conduct regression testing after fixes are implemented to ensure existing features remain unaffected.Core Requirements & SkillsTesting Expertise: Strong understanding of software development life cycles (SDLC) and various testing methods (Functional, Regression, API, and UI).Technical Skills: Proficiency in programming languages (e.g., JavaScript, TypeScript, or Python) and automation frameworks (e.g., Selenium, Playwright, or Appium).Database Knowledge: Ability to write and execute basic SQL queries to validate data integrity.Analytical Mindset: Strong attention to detail and ability to troubleshoot complex system issues.Communication: Excellent verbal and written skills to articulate technical issues clearly to non-technical stakeholders.To browse specific QA roles,